Proliferation of personal computing has assembled the struggle between consumers, developers, publishers, intellectual property right holders, retail..
As cost of data storage is declining. The increasing ability of modern processors to sift through and encode clear high quality video. Some nations h..
Thank you for your curiosity and looking at this humble space on the web. This blog is here to help showcase things that might help you with your proj..